MySQL数据转储
在数据库管理中,数据转储是指将数据库中的数据导出到文件中的过程。这一过程通常用于数据备份、数据迁移以及数据分析等应用场景。在MySQL中,我们可以通过使用mysqldump
命令来实现数据转储操作。
数据转储的操作步骤
数据转储的操作步骤主要包括连接到数据库、选择数据库、执行数据转储命令、将数据导出到文件中等。下面我们通过一个简单的示例来演示如何在MySQL中进行数据转储操作。
连接到数据库
首先,我们需要使用MySQL的客户端工具连接到数据库。打开终端或命令行窗口,输入以下命令并按照提示输入用户名和密码:
mysql -u your_username -p
选择数据库
连接到数据库后,我们需要选择要转储数据的数据库。假设我们要转储的数据库名为sample_db
,可以使用以下命令选择该数据库:
USE sample_db;
执行数据转储命令
接下来,我们可以使用mysqldump
命令执行数据转储操作。下面是一个简单的示例,将数据库中的所有表导出为SQL文件sample_db_dump.sql
:
mysqldump -u your_username -p sample_db > sample_db_dump.sql
执行该命令后,MySQL会将数据库sample_db
中的所有表结构和数据导出到名为sample_db_dump.sql
的文件中。
查看导出结果
最后,我们可以查看导出的文件内容,确保数据转储操作成功完成。可以使用文本编辑器或者cat
命令查看文件内容,例如:
cat sample_db_dump.sql
数据转储的应用场景
数据转储在实际应用中具有广泛的应用场景。以下是一些常见的应用场景:
- 数据备份:定期将数据库中的数据转储到文件中,以便在数据丢失或损坏时进行恢复。
- 数据迁移:将数据库中的数据转储到新的数据库中,用于数据库迁移或升级。
- 数据分析:将数据库中的数据导出到分析工具中,进行数据分析和可视化展示。
数据转储的重要性
数据转储是数据库管理中不可或缺的一环,它可以帮助我们保护数据、迁移数据、分析数据等。通过定期进行数据转储操作,我们可以确保数据的安全性和完整性,同时也方便了数据的管理和应用。
数据转储的示例饼状图
下面是一个使用Mermaid语法绘制的示例饼状图,展示了数据转储操作的应用场景分布情况:
pie
title 数据转储的应用场景分布
"数据备份" : 40
"数据迁移" : 30
"数据分析" : 30
通过以上示例,我们了解了MySQL中数据转储的操作步骤、应用场景以及重要性。数据转储是数据库管理中的重要工作,希望本文可以帮助您更好地理解和应用数据转储技术。如果您有任何问题或意见,欢迎在评论区留言。